Who Conducts GATE 2026
The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ering is jointly conducted by the Indian Institutes of Technology and the Indian Institute of Science. For GATE 2026, the examination is being organised under the supervision of Indian Institute of Technology, as per the official rotation system.
GATE scores are used for admissions to postgraduate programmes and recruitment by PSUs, making the admit card a crucial document for all registered candidates.
When Is GATE 2026 Admit Card Expected to Release
As per past trends, the GATE admit card is usually released around three weeks before the examination date. For GATE 2026, the hall ticket is expected to be released in January 2026, although the exact date will be confirmed only through an official notification.
Candidates are advised not to rely on rumours and to regularly check the official website for authentic updates. Once the admit card link goes live, no hard copy will be sent by post.
Where to Download GATE 2026 Hall Ticket
The GATE 2026 admit card will be available only in online mode. Candidates can download it from the official website of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ering by logging in with their enrolment ID or registered email ID and password.
It is recommended to download and save multiple copies of the admit card for future use.
How to Download GATE 2026 Admit Card
Candidates can follow these simple steps to download their hall ticket:
- Visit the official GATE website
- Click on the GATE 2026 admit card download link
- Log in using enrolment ID or email ID and password
- View the admit card on the screen
- Download and print the admit card for exam day use
Make sure the printout is clear and all details are readable.
Details Mentioned on GATE 2026 Admit Card
After downloading the admit card, candidates should carefully check the following details:
- Candidate’s name and photograph
- Registration number
- Examination date and time
- Exam centre address
- Paper code and exam instructions
Any mismatch or error should be reported immediately to the GATE organising authority.
What to Carry Along With GATE Admit Card
On the day of the examination, candidates must carry:
- A printed copy of the GATE 2026 admit card
- A valid photo ID proof such as Aadhaar card, PAN card, or passport
Without the admit card and ID proof, entry into the examination hall will not be permitted.
What to Do If There Is an Error in the Admit Card
If candidates find any incorrect information on their admit card, they should contact the GATE helpdesk immediately through the official website or email support. Corrections are usually allowed within a limited time window, so quick action is important.
